Weekly community Walk & Talk sessions supporting physical wellbeing, mental wellbeing, confidence and social connection. Our friendly group walks are open to adults of different abilities and provide a relaxed, supportive environment where people can meet others, get active and feel part of the community. A small voluntary contribution is welcomed to help support the running costs of the sessions, but nobody will be excluded if they are unable to contribute.

About the organisation

The Community Lift CIC is a community wellbeing organisation supporting people experiencing loneliness, social isolation, mental health and low confidence. We provide inclusive sessions, community activities, peer support, wellbeing opportunities for people to connect, improve their physical mental wellbeing, and feel part of their community.
